Tunice, an Abuja-based singer and songwriter, has come through with ‘Arole’, his latest single.

In the less than three-minute song, the fast-rising singer croons about God’s love for man and the significance of divine intervention in man’s day-to-day pursuit for success.

“What would l have been without you, l cannot imagine, l cannot imagine…” he could be heard singing.

In a statement to TheCable Lifestyle, Tunice said the project, which means heir in English, is to show that “man means nothing without God.”

“Sometimes in life, we get carried away and we forget that our abilities profit nothing without him. We get lost in the affairs of life because of certain false pictures that the world has painted to be true,” he said.

“But even in our lust, he is patient enough for us to realize that we are nothing without him. Arole (the heir) is beyond the words, it’s beyond the sounds, it’s self-discovery!”

The single further stretches the singer’s impressive stints in the music industry since he kickstarted his career some years ago.

He has released several projects including ‘Over Flow’, ‘Connect’ and a cover of ‘Aje’, a hit song by Davido.

Tunice has also worked with Clarence Peters, a music video director, and Young Gage, an Afrobeats artist, based in Madrid, Spain.
